One of Frank Lloyd Wright's most widely acclaimed works, Fallingwater was designed in 1935 for the family of Pittsburgh. Department store owner Edgar J. Kaufmann. The key to the setting of the house is the waterfall over which it is built. Historically,. The falls were the focal point of the Kaufmann's activities, and the family indicated to Wright their desisre to locate their weekend. 1491 Mill Run Rd. Mill Runn, PA 15464. www.fallingwater.org.
